Book Hero Magic formatted this description to make it easier to read. While it's new and still learning, it may not be perfect - your feedback is welcome! Description

Low Electromagnetic Field Exposure Wireless Devices is a comprehensive resource covering methods of designing energy-efficient and low EMF wireless device techniques.

Supported with real case studies and recent advancements, and laying the foundation for future advancements in the field, Low Electromagnetic Field Exposure Wireless Devices: Fundamentals and Recent Advances describes both hardware and software methods for designing user-centric wireless communication devices. These methods aim to reduce EMF levels to limit potential long-term effects on human health.

The text covers state-of-the-art and advanced topics such as EMF exposure standards and rationale, EMF evaluation tools, radio resource allocation, energy conservation, energy harvesting, EMF-aware antenna designs, and MIMO. It highlights advancements in this exciting field to date. To aid reader comprehension, the text contains numerous tables, illustrations, and photographs.

In Low Electromagnetic Field Exposure Wireless Devices: Fundamentals and Recent Advances, readers can expect to find information on:

  • Fundamentals, key practices, and mechanisms, plus assessment methods of exposure to electromagnetic fields.
  • The role of the smartphone in assessing exposure from 5G, and antenna design considerations and techniques for low SAR mobile handsets.
  • Numerical exposure assessments of communication systems at higher frequencies and age-dependent exposure estimation using numerical methods.
  • Reinforcement learning and device-to-device communication in minimizing EMF exposure, and emission-aware uplink resource allocation schemes for non-orthogonal multiple access systems.

About the Author

Masood Ur Rehman is an Associate Professor in Electronic and Nanoscale Engineering at the University of Glasgow, UK. He is a Fellow of the Higher Education Academy UK and Senior Member of the IEEE and Associate Editor for IEEE Sensors Journal, IEEE Access, Microwave & Optical Technology Letters, and IET Electronics Letters.

Muhammad Ali Jamshed is a Research Assistant at the University of Glasgow, UK. Muhammad earned his PhD from the University of Surrey, Guildford, UK, in 2021. He is a Senior Member of the IEEE and Associate Editor of IET Network.
